Cariparma
CARIPARMA missed the playoffs in the Italian Baseball League due to losing five of the last six games and seven of the last eleven games. It is especially disappointing for the club, as they swept a three-game series against T&A SAN MARINO with two weeks to go in the regular season. SAN MARINO later secured fourth place in the standings and moved on to win the championship in seven games against DANESI NETTUNO, while PARMA had to settle for the Coppa Italia tournament with their 22-20 record and a fifth-place finish.
What the stats say
The offense of CARIPARMA was sixth in the league with a .250 batting average (OBP .339/SLG .330), scoring 178 runs. On the other hand the pitching (ERA 4.54, 6th) and the defense (65 errors, 7th) allowed 227 runs (188 ER).
Three players led the offensive forces of the club with on-base-percentages above the .400 mark. Leadoff hitter Adolfo Gomez batted .358 (.467/.430) with one homerun, 36 runs scored and 13 RBIs. Orlando Munoz (.357/.448/.448) had one homerun, eleven doubles, 21 runs scored and 20 RBI in 42 games. Leonardo Zileri (.329/.404/.490) scored 27 runs and drove in 24. He and Pascual Matos combined to hit six of the nine homeruns on the team, the only club in the IBL with single digits in this category. Matos (.241/.262/.367) also led the team with 25 RBIs. Riccardo Bertagnon had a solid year too at the plate with a batting average of .257 (.364/.368), three triples, nine doubles, 15 runs scored and 23 RBI.
The pitching staff was stabilized by three hurlers with ERAs under the 4.00 mark. Ace Jared Michael Natale had a 5-7 record with an ERA of 3.46 in 15 games (13 starts). He struck out 78 (30 walks) in 93 2/3 innings. Hector Mercado started nine games, having an even 3-3 record with an ERA of 3.76. He struck out 49 (20 walks) in 55 innings. The number one option out of the bullpen was Mattia Salsi (4-2, 5 saves) with a solid ERA of 3.92. Josmir Romero (ERA 5.10), Roberto Corradini (ERA 5.46) and Filippo Mori (ERA 5.91) split time in the rotation and the bullpen. These six hurlers worked 347 1/3 of the 373 PARMA-innings.
PARMA already confirmed that Natale will stay at the top of the pitching staff for 2009 and brought in another pitcher from the ORANGE COUNTY FLYERS with Bob Cramer. They also acquired the Dutch Hoofdklasse veteran Johnny Balentina and Johnny Carvajal of the relegated IBL team RANGERS REDIPUGLIA. On the down side they will probably lose Gomez, as rumors pointing into the departure of the leadoff man.
